#d60432 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d60432 is composed of 83.9% red, 1.6% green and 19.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 98.1% magenta, 76.6%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 346.9 degrees, a saturation of 96.3% and a lightness of 42.7%. #d60432 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0864 with #ad0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

#d60432 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d60432 has RGB values of R:214, G:4, B:50 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.98, Y:0.77,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14025778.
